新闻中心

如何用css实现渐变背景linear-gradient

2025-10-27
浏览次数:
返回列表
CSS的linear-gradient()函数用于创建线性渐变背景,语法为background: linear-gradient(方向, 颜色1, 颜色2, ...);方向可选如to bottom或45deg,颜色至少两个,支持#fff、rgb()等格式;示例包括从上到下、从左到右、对角线、多色及带透明度渐变,常用于遮罩叠加图片;通过百分比可控制颜色停靠点,配合background-size还能实现条纹背景,掌握方向、颜色与位置控制即可灵活应用。

如何用css实现渐变背景linear-gradient

CSS 的 linear-gradient() 函数可以创建线性渐变背景,让颜色平滑过渡。使用它不需要图片,节省资源,还能提升页面视觉效果。

基本语法

linear-gradient() 写在 background 或 background-image 属性中,格式如下:

background: linear-gradient(方向, 颜色1, 颜色2, ...);
  • 方向:可选,比如 to bottom、to right、45deg 等
  • 颜色:至少两个颜色值,支持任意 CSS 颜色格式(如 #fff、rgb()、hsl()、transparent)

常见用法示例

以下是几种典型写法,可以直接复制使用:

从上到下的渐变(默认方向)

background: linear-gradient(#ff7e5f, #feb47b);

从左到右的渐变

background: linear-gradient(to right, #a8edea, #fed6e3);

对角线渐变

小爱开放平台 小爱开放平台

小米旗下小爱开放平台

小爱开放平台 291 查看详情 小爱开放平台 background: linear-gradient(to bottom right, #09203f, #537895);

角度控制(顺时针为正)

background: linear-gradient(45deg, #ffafbd, #ffc3a0);

多色渐变(支持3种以上颜色)

background: linear-gradient(to right, red, orange, yellow, green);

带透明度的渐变(常用于遮罩)

background: linear-gradient(to top, rgba(0,0,0,0.8), transparent), url('bg.jpg');

这个例子中,渐变叠加在图片上,实现文字区域更易读的效果。

实用技巧

想让渐变更自然或满足特定设计需求,可以注意以下几点:

  • 使用 百分比 控制颜色停靠点:
    linear-gradient(to right, #000 0%, #fff 100%)
  • 指定中间断点:
    linear-gradient(to right, #3498db 0%, #e74c3c 50%, #9b59b6 100%)
  • 配合 background-size 做条纹背景:
    background: repeating-linear-gradient(45deg, #fff, #fff 10px, #eee 10px, #eee 20px);
基本上就这些。掌握方向、颜色和位置控制,就能灵活做出各种渐变效果。不复杂但容易忽略细节。

以上就是如何用css实现渐变背景linear-gradient的详细内容,更多请关注其它相关文章!


# 就能  # 哈尔滨网站优化苹果手机  # 昆明seo优化馆  # 内乡网站推广收费  # 山东seo公司方案公示  # 上海搜索优化seo  # 浙江高端网站建设费用多少  # 绵阳营销推广排名前十企业  # seo导图教学视频  # 全国招聘营销推广员  # 黑河网站优化团队  # 不需要  # css  # 选择器  # 两种类型  # 从上到下  # 中不  # 可选  # 还能  # 如何用  # 小爱  # red  # 渐变背景 


相关栏目: 【 科技资讯46185 】 【 网络学院92790


相关推荐: 魅族20怎样在浏览器开无图省流_iPhone魅族20浏览器开无图省流【流量节省】  BetterDiscord插件中安全更新用户简介的实践指南  高德地图沿途添加点失败如何解决 高德多点规划方法  html怎么运行外部js文件中的函数_运html外js文件函数法【技巧】  神经网络二分类模型训练异常:高损失与完美验证准确率的排查与修正  拼多多视频播放卡顿如何处理 拼多多视频播放优化技巧  文心一言怎样用批量生成做多版文案_文心一言用批量生成做多版文案【批量创作】  微信网页版官方快速登录入口 微信网页版网页版账号直达  css卡片内容溢出如何处理_使用overflow隐藏或scroll显示内容  qq浏览器如何查看和导出已保存的密码 qq浏览器密码管理器数据备份教程  Node.js CSV 数据处理:基于字段空值条件过滤整条记录的策略  一加手机拍照效果不好怎么办 一加哈苏影像调校与专业模式使用教程【高手篇】  支付宝如何管理隐私设置_支付宝隐私保护的配置技巧  J*a递归快速排序中静态变量导致数据累积问题的解决方案  在J*a项目里如何构建对象之间的契约_接口约束的实际落地  win11如何卸载Windows更新补丁 Win11解决更新导致系统不稳定的问题【修复】  黑鲨3Pro怎样在相册开漫画风滤镜_iPhone黑鲨3Pro相册开漫画风滤镜【趣味滤镜】  在J*a中如何开发简易仓库管理与库存统计_仓库管理库存统计项目实战解析  如何在离线环境中使用Composer_Composer离线安装依赖包的技巧与策略  在Blazor WebAssembly应用中动态注入客户端特定指标代码的策略  知音漫客正版漫画平台_知音漫客官网账号登录  b站如何看历史记录_b站观看历史找回方法  冬*霸灯泡不亮怎么办_浴霸取暖灯一盏不亮的灯座清洁修复法  Win11如何开启讲述人功能 Win11屏幕阅读器(讲述人)开启与关闭【教程】  一加Ace 6T实拍样张首次公布!李杰:主摄实力完全看齐4K档性能旗舰  抖音隐秘迷城小游戏入口_ 抖音冒险解谜小游戏秒玩  夸克AO3官网入口_AO3镜像网站2025推荐  12306选座怎么选到临时改签座_12306改签选座策略与步骤  Golang如何处理RPC请求负载均衡_Golang RPC请求负载均衡策略与实践  使用CSS更改登录屏幕输入框中PNG图标颜色的策略与局限性  composer的"require-dev"部分是用来做什么的?  文本文档写html代码怎么运行_文本文档html代码运行步骤【教程】  抖音未来赚钱的新趋势 2025年值得关注的变现风口分析  cad怎么合并重叠的线段_cad清理重复重叠线条的操作方法  如何使用Node.js csv 包按条件移除含空字段的CSV记录  c++项目目录结构应该如何组织_c++工程化项目结构规范  C++ typeid如何获取类型信息_C++ RTTI运行时类型识别用法  在Typer应用中优雅地处理和重组任意命令行参数  Golang如何安装Swagger工具_GoSwagger文档生成环境  QQ网页版官方账号入口 QQ网页版网页版登录指南  腾讯QQ邮箱登录入口_QQ邮箱官方网站使用地址  押井守高度称赞《辐射4》:玩了八年都停不下来!  Lar*el如何生成PDF或Excel文件_Lar*el文档导出工具与使用教程  如何使用纯J*aScript判断Input元素是否在特定类容器内  c++中的const_cast和reinterpret_cast怎么用_c++四种类型转换  mcjs网页版在线存档 mcjs云存档登录入口  iCloud登录入口网页版 苹果iCloud官网登录  Python类型检查:优化关联可选属性的Mypy推断策略  深入理解Promise链:如何在catch后中断then的执行  2025AO3夸克浏览器通道_AO3手机HTTPS安全入口分享 

搜索